Fridge Colour: Black
Supplier Finish: Matte Black
Total Capacity: 664L
Fridge Capacity: 423L
Freezer Capacity: 241L
Energy Rating: 5 Star
Door Hinge: Dual
Reversible Door: No
Dispenser: No
Product Width (mm): 913
Product Height (mm): 1790
Product Depth (mm): 735
Additional Features: Flat door design, Smart inverter compressor, ThinQ, Multi air flow, Express Freeze, Door Alarm, Internal LED Control, Smart Diagnosis, 2x Fresh Zone Areas,
Manufacturer's Warranty: 2 Year
